Summary
The School of Public Health (SPH) Environmental Health Sciences is hiring an LEO for the 2024 Fall semester for instruction in the 3 credit course titled Infectious Disease and Emergency Response in Communities . The course is a component of the department's online elective series of courses for the online MPH in Population and Health Sciences degree program, and a general elective for MPH, MS and PhD students (but offered only online). By course description, the course focuses on understanding of infectious disease outbreaks and control, the current infrastructure in the United States to address infectious diseases and deploy emergency response, the role public health practitioners have in emergency response, and how gaps in infectious disease and emergency response in communities can be addressed. Moreover, the course will explore how a lack of environmental and social justice, as well as racism, exacerbate the harmful outcomes of infectious disease outbreaks and lead to inequitable emergency response . Students will learn to identify the key factors that impact the emergence of infectious disease outbreaks and understand appropriate emergency responses for disease mitigation and management, specifically focused on environmental justice communities in the Great Lakes region.
